color images are already 3D arrays when they are read in.
The exception to this is "pseudocolor images" (.gif are sometimes pseudocolor), which which case you get a 2D array and a colormap:
[image_data, color_map] = imread('TheFileNameGoesHere');
if ~isempty(color_map)
image_data = ind2rgb(image_data, color_map);
end
